Short description: During the course, the morphological features, habitat requirements, decorative qualities and the possibilities of use of gymnosperm trees and shrubs are presented.
Full description: During the lectures, students receive theoretical knowledge about the systematics of gymnosperm dendroflora, as well as information about the habitat and position requirements of individual plants. During the course, students recognize plants on the basis of shoot fragments, using the key to identify plants (special book). Students learn the shapes of plants during an autumn visit to the Botanical Garden or the Forest Park
Bibliography: 1. Byng J.W., 2015, The Gymnosperms Handbook, Published by Plant Gateway Ltd. 2. Debreczy Z., Rácz I., 2012, Conifers Around the World (2-Volume Set), DendroPress 3. Eckenwalder J. E., 2009, Conifers of the World: The Complete Reference, Timber Press
Learning outcomes: Student: knows the systematics and nomenclature of plants; is able to recognize plants on the basis of their morphological features; knows their habitat requirements and possible applications in the design process. The student is aware of the professional responsibility for the shaping and condition of the natural environment.
Assessment methods and assessment criteria: evaluation of work in the classroom 60%, the result of the theoretical knowledge test 40%
